As a stylist based in the South West the things that I love, and the work of the fabulous suppliers in the West Country, constantly inspire me. This 'Sprinkles' shoot combines my love contemporary wedding styling and my sweet tooth all topped off with a sprinkling of beautiful products from my talented fellow suppliers. When I style an inspirational shoot I try to incorporate some fun DIY elements that are easy 'makes' for couples to recreate and use in their own decorative scheme. For this shoot I created some DIY sprinkles signage and some fun disposable ombre cutlery. Our wedding favours are simple little jars of coloured sprinkles! My wedding couples frequently ask me to come up with alternative or unusual table décor. Often one of their worries with the more traditional decorations is guests being unable to see each other across the table. This is what led me to design this tablescape. We used a low ombre floral arrangements from Emma Hewlett displayed in pretty white milk glass vases, set off by a bespoke geometric celling installation, which hangs above the table. This creates impact without obscuring the guests view. I worked with Nicola from Pink Elephant Cakes to create a fun and quirky dessert table. What could be nicer about a milkshake cocktail accompanied by sprinkles topped marshmallows and whoopee pies! I'm a huge fan of using something other than a standard white linen tablecloth and napkins so for this shoot we used our whitewashed tables dressed with funky chevron napkins, and of course our fabulous Ghost chairs. The aqua coloured glassware adds an extra pop of colour. The ombre stationery range from Knots & Kisses suits our colour palette perfectly bringing in the aqua, cerise, orange and pinks.
